The crown jewel of Manipuri romantic tragedy is the epic of . Originating from the Moirang clan, this 12th-century saga is often compared to Romeo and Juliet, though it carries a spiritual weight unique to Manipur. It follows the love story between Khamba, an impoverished but brave orphan, and Thoibi, the royal princess of Moirang. Their love is tested by societal hierarchies, treacherous rivals, and royal exile. The story culminates in a bittersweet union that ultimately ends in tragedy, establishing a structural blueprint for Manipuri romantic fiction: love as a force that requires immense sacrifice, endurance, and moral courage.
